What is the Dress Code?

Dress Code Expectations

Every gig may take place in a different environment, but all GigWorx staff are expected to dress professionally and appropriately for the day. 

If a specific dress code is not listed in the shift description, we recommend the following:

  • Clean pants with no holes or rips
  • A neat top that provides midriff and cleavage coverage
  • Closed-toe shoes
  • No clothing with large graphics, offensive language, or logos 

Some businesses may require a specific dress code depending on the type of work. Examples include:

  • Construction gigs: Work boots, hard hats, high-visibility gear, and gloves may be required
  • Event gigs: Black pants and and a black top are commonly requested 

Always review the shift description carefully for any dress code requirements before arriving to your gig. 

If you are unsure what to wear for a specific gig, please contact your local GigWorx office. We're happy to help clarify dress code expectations before your shift.
